And tomorrow, the IMF holds a conference on digital currencies and cross-border payment systems" The Bretton Woods system was a huge modification in the world's economic system. Exchange Rates. The agreement in 1944 recognized centralized financial management rules between Australia, Japan, the United States, Canada, and a variety of Western European nations. Basically, the world's economy was in disarray after World War II, so 730 delegates from 44 Allied nations gathered in New Hampshire in a hotel called Bretton Woods. Global Financial System.

Treasury department authorities Harry Dexter White. Lots of historians think the closed-door Bretton Woods meeting centralized the whole world's monetary system (Nesara). On the conference's final day, Bretton Woods delegates codified a code of guidelines for the world's monetary system and invoked the World Bank Group and the IMF. Essentially, since the U.S. controlled more than two-thirds of the world's gold, the system would depend on gold and the U.S. dollar. However, Richard Nixon shocked the world when he removed the gold part out of the Bretton Woods pact in August 1971. As quickly as the Bretton Woods system was up and running, a variety of people slammed the strategy and stated the Bretton Woods meeting and subsequent creations boosted world inflation.

The editorialist was Henry Hazlitt and his short articles like "End the IMF" were very questionable to the status quo. In the editorial, Hazlitt stated that he composed extensively about how the introduction of the IMF had caused enormous national currency declines. Hazlitt described the British pound lost a third of its value overnight in 1949. "In the decade from the end of 1952 to the end of 1962, 43 leading currencies diminished," the economic expert detailed back in 1963. "The U.S. dollar showed a loss in internal acquiring power of 12 percent, the British pound of 25 percent, the French franc of 30 percent.
